How did the haitian revolution impact the louisiana purchase​
yulyashka [42]

A slave rebellion in Haiti helped the United States double in size at the beginning of the 19th century.  The uprising in what was a French colony at the time had an unexpected repercussion when the leaders of France decided to abandon plans for an empire in the Americas.  With France's profound change of plans, the French decided to sell an enormous parcel of land, the Louisiana Purchase, to the United States in 1803.
